Transaction 39122165194f4668c32db8c8d77db1d42e28153168fc4b1cc29124b6ed97f863
1 Input
1 Output
-
39122165194f4668c32db8c8d77db1d42e28153168fc4b1cc29124b6ed97f863:0
- value
- 45319
- script pubkey
- OP_0 OP_PUSHBYTES_20 d92565116af4fdb1114f49e7417b61639ba1bee0
- address
- bc1qmyjk2yt27n7mzy20f8n5z7mpvwd6r0hqfuceze